Women’s tennis drops meet to Baylor

In their first dual match of the 2007 season, the women’s tennis team did not fare well against Baylor University, falling 7-0. The Bears, ranked 6th in the nation, stomped the 64th-ranked Owls, winning all but one of the matches in commanding fashion.

Junior Tiffany Lee and freshman Julie Chao contributed to Rice’s lone victory of the match, as they were able to defeat Baylor’s Iva Mihaylova and Klara Zrustova 8-3 in the No.1 doubles match. However, since two doubles victories are needed to score a point, the Bears were able to shut Rice out. Sophomore Dominique Karas and freshman Rebecca Lin couldn’t hold off 37th-ranked Lenka Broosova and 38th-ranked Jessica Zok, losing 8-6. In the final doubles match, the tandem of sophomore Emily Braid and junior Christine Dao fell to Baylor’s 21st-ranked Zuzana Zemenova and Jana Bielikova.

Already down in the match, the Owls were unable to win a set, let alone a match, in singles against the Bears. Baylor swept all six singles matches, clinching its first dual match victory of the 2007 season.

Rice will have three opportunities to earn its first victory of the spring season next weekend at Jake Hess Tennis Stadium. The Owls play Sam Houston State Saturday at 9 a.m., followed by Texas A&M-Corpus Christi that afternoon at 2 p.m. On Sunday, the Owls will face Texas State at 2 p.m.
